的優雅關閉:MSSQL 數據庫的正確姿勢
在現代企業中,數據庫的穩定性和可靠性至關重要。Microsoft SQL Server(MSSQL)作為一款廣泛使用的關係型數據庫管理系統,其數據的安全性和完整性不容忽視。在某些情況下,正確地關閉MSSQL數據庫是確保數據不丟失和系統穩定運行的關鍵。本文將探討MSSQL數據庫的優雅關閉方法及其重要性。
為什麼需要優雅關閉MSSQL數據庫?
優雅關閉MSSQL數據庫的主要原因包括:
- 數據完整性:在關閉數據庫時,確保所有的事務都已完成,避免數據損壞。
- 資源釋放:釋放系統資源,避免內存泄漏和其他潛在的性能問題。
- 系統穩定性:通過正確的關閉程序,減少系統崩潰的風險。
如何優雅關閉MSSQL數據庫
優雅關閉MSSQL數據庫的過程可以通過以下步驟實現:
1. 檢查當前連接
在關閉數據庫之前,首先需要檢查當前的連接狀態。可以使用以下SQL查詢來查看當前連接:
SELECT * FROM sys.dm_exec_sessions WHERE database_id = DB_ID('你的數據庫名稱');2. 斷開連接
在確保沒有重要的連接後,可以使用以下命令斷開所有連接:
ALTER DATABASE 你的數據庫名稱 SET SINGLE_USER WITH ROLLBACK IMMEDIATE;3. 關閉數據庫
接下來,使用以下命令關閉數據庫:
ALTER DATABASE 你的數據庫名稱 SET OFFLINE WITH ROLLBACK IMMEDIATE;4. 恢復數據庫
如果需要重新啟用數據庫,可以使用以下命令:
ALTER DATABASE 你的數據庫名稱 SET ONLINE;注意事項
在進行數據庫的優雅關閉時,需注意以下幾點:
- 在生產環境中進行操作前,務必做好數據備份。
- 確保在關閉數據庫之前,所有的事務都已經提交或回滾。
- 在進行關閉操作時,最好在低峰期進行,以減少對用戶的影響。
結論
優雅關閉MSSQL數據庫是一個重要的管理操作,能夠有效保護數據的完整性和系統的穩定性。通過遵循上述步驟,管理員可以確保數據庫在關閉過程中不會出現問題。對於需要高可用性和穩定性的企業來說,這一過程尤為重要。
如果您正在尋找可靠的 香港VPS 解決方案,Server.HK 提供多種選擇,滿足不同業務需求。無論是數據庫管理還是其他應用,選擇合適的 伺服器 對於業務的成功至關重要。